School Overview
Bell Central School Center, located in Pineville, Kentucky, serves as a foundational educational institution within the Bell County School District. As a "school center," it typically operates as a K-8 facility, providing a continuous learning environment that spans from elementary through middle school years. The school is deeply rooted in the local community of Bell County, acting as a central hub for academic development, extracurricular activities, and social growth for the youth in the surrounding region.
The school is committed to fostering a supportive learning atmosphere that prepares students for the transition to high school. By focusing on core curriculum standards and community engagement, Bell Central emphasizes both academic achievement and the development of character. Its location along US 25-E places it within the heart of the Appalachian region, where the school plays an essential role in providing accessible public education and resources to local families, striving to equip students with the skills necessary for future success in an evolving educational landscape.

School Details
| Status: | Open |
|---|---|
| School Level: | Elementary School |
| School Type: | Regular School |
| Charter Status:* | Public Non-Charter |
| Virtual Instruction: | No virtual instruction |
| Shared Time Status: | No |
| District: | Bell County |
| Phone: | (606)337-3104 |
| Grade Range: | Pre-K - 8th |
| Total Students: | 478 |
| Full-Time Teachers (FTE): | 35.2 |
| Pupil/Teacher Ratio: | 13.6 |
| NSLP Participation:1 | Yes under Community Eligibility Option (CEO) |
| Qualified Free Lunch: | 369 |
| Qualified Reduced Lunch: | 19 |
